Substantially beat my performance expectations
||Posted .This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.After decades of PC use and increasing frustration with decreased performance of the Microsoft Operating Systems my wife and I transitioned to Macs a few years ago and kissed the performance frustration goodbye. How liberating it is to hit the "on button" and actually BE ON in a matter of seconds rather the minutes a two year old Dell/MS computer took to boot up and login. For a couple of years we haven't had to worry about things freezing up, needing to run maintenance programs to clean up the registries and bloatwear and try to restore SOME semblance of the out of the box performance it once had. BUT - the world revolves around MS Word, Excel and Powerpoint and (perhaps intentionally) the MAC versions of those programs are just not as user friendly as the PC based versions. They're plenty good for the occasional document, using basic spreadsheet functions, building a basic presentation but writing a PhD dissertation, managing complex finance projects, etc? ... Not so much. It's not that the products don't contain most of the same functionality - it's just that the interfaces are just not as easy to use. SO, my wife wanted to get a "cheap" PC for those heavy MS Office product tasks. She's an effective computer user but not savvy about what makes a computer fast or slow etc. so when she sees new laptops for $199 she's thinking that will do. She also wanted something dainty ... not a 15 inch screen with a keyboard that included a number pad. So after a fair amount of searching and comparing I zeroed in on the Dell - Inspiron 2-in-1 11.6 Touch-Screen Laptop - Intel Core i3 - 8GB Memory - 128GB Solid State Drive and paid $499. Yes there were cheaper models. Yes I could have gotten this with only 4MB of RAM and without the additional expense of a Solid State hard drive. The 2-in-1 screen is nice but not something that either attracted me to it or something that will be used much. Touch screen was not something I was looking for - the only thing that drives me crazy more than a SLOW computer is one with finger prints all over the screen! The processor, memory, and hard drive combination makes this little guy perform REALLY well though. It is not quite MACBook Quick but it's more than acceptable. I am NOT a fan of Windows 10 but I haven't used it enough yet to fairly judge it. This little guy is fast and portable and MS Office feels right at home.

Good On The Road
||Posted .This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.This small portable laptop is just what I needed. I have a larger laptop which now stays in the office, and I take this one on the road everyday. I have installed some space hog programs (including QuickBooks) and it still runs well and fast. Unlike others, I like the tiny power button. Like the keyboard. Two small issues: touchscreen is not always responsive & does not always wake up right away from hibernation. Hoping Geek Squad can help me with that. Connects well to projector. Love the option to bend back and use for presentations.
